Output 5d027c26cc123e7fa76757f2de2a8f90521558483d0d70a50419c25ab6c4574f:42

value
42967
script pubkey
OP_0 OP_PUSHBYTES_20 5f93a5fce2ffc85b26a3f0acfcf34a20d9be05c5
address
bc1qt7f6tl8zlly9kf4r7zk0eu62yrvmupw9r89h5a
transaction
5d027c26cc123e7fa76757f2de2a8f90521558483d0d70a50419c25ab6c4574f
spent
true